This Business Quality Officer job in Farnborough is for a multi-award winning national financial advice business, building a diverse workforce.
As a Business Quality Officer, you will be responsible for reviewing the suitability and quality of advice through file checking cases pre-sale. If you identify any areas of concern or development, it would be part of your role to provide appropriate and supportive feedback.
